yesterday morning we learned that two members of the Trump campaign--Mr. Manafort, his one-time campaign chairman, and Mr. Gates, a close associate of Manafort's--were indicted on a dozen charges as part of Special Counsel Mueller's investigation, including money laundering, conspiracy to commit fraud, and conspiracy against the United States. The fact that the activity in question took place partially before the Trump campaign offered Mr. Manafort the role of chairman in no way diminishes the gravity of the situation. If anything, it suggests that the Trump campaign was negligent in hiring as its chairman a man who was an unregistered foreign agent working for a pro-Russian proxy party in Ukraine. That man is now alleged to have been laundering large sums of money and concealing his identity as a foreign agent from the FBI and the Department of Justice, including during his time during the Trump campaign. Imagine having such poor vetting and poor judgment to hire such a person as your campaign manager. We also learned that a Trump campaign adviser met with a Kremlin contact to discuss ``dirt'' they possessed on Secretary Clinton and had several email exchanges with other Trump officials about his outreach to the Russians. This disclosure should put an end to the idea that there was no communication or possible connection between the Trump campaign and Russia. It is not fake news, Mr. President. It is not fake news.…
